For many years, older versions of emulators used a shortcut to play arcade audio. They didn't actually emulate the inner workings of the DL-1425 chip; they just read the game's audio data and simulated the outputs. This is known as . Developed by QSound Labs in the late 1980s, QSound is a positional 3D audio processing algorithm. It was engineered to deliver spatial, virtual surround-sound effects through just . By precisely manipulating phase, timing delays, and frequency responses, QSound tricks the human brain into hearing localized sound stages that extend far outside the physical boundaries of the left and right speakers.
